About The RoleThe Marketing Manager owns integrated demand-generation and lifecycle programs for a technology product, translating audience research and product positioning into campaigns that increase qualified pipeline and customer engagement.The role combines strategy with hands-on execution across marketing automation, paid acquisition, SEO/SEM, content, and analytics. The manager will partner with product marketing, sales, design, and revenue operations to improve conversion at every stage of the funnel.Key ResponsibilitiesPlan and execute multi-channel campaigns across email, paid search, paid social, organic search, webinars, and content syndicationBuild campaign briefs, messaging, landing pages, nurture journeys, and launch plans in collaboration with content, design, and product marketingManage marketing automation and CRM workflows in platforms such as HubSpot or Marketo and Salesforce, including segmentation, lead scoring, routing, and attributionMonitor performance in GA4, Google Ads, LinkedIn Campaign Manager, and business intelligence dashboards; report on CAC, conversion rates, MQLs, pipeline, and ROIRun A/B tests across creative, offers, landing pages, email subject lines, and audience segments to improve acquisition and funnel conversionOwn the editorial and campaign calendar, coordinating internal stakeholders and external agencies to deliver assets on scheduleManage channel budgets, vendor relationships, and quarterly planning while presenting recommendations and results to marketing leadershipWhat We Are Looking For3-6 years of marketing experience in B2B or B2C technology, with ownership of measurable demand-generation, growth, or lifecycle programsHands-on experience with marketing automation, CRM, paid media, SEO/SEM, email marketing, and campaign analyticsProficiency with tools such as HubSpot or Marketo, Salesforce, GA4, Google Ads, LinkedIn Campaign Manager, and reporting platforms such as Looker or TableauStrong understanding of funnel metrics, attribution, experimentation, audience segmentation, and conversion-rate optimizationExcellent writing, project-management, and stakeholder-communication skills, with the ability to manage multiple campaigns and deadlinesBachelor’s degree in marketing, communications, business, or a related field, or equivalent practical experienceBonus: Experience with SaaS, developer tools, cloud infrastructure, AI, or cybersecurity marketing; familiarity with SQL, Demandbase, 6sense, or marketing-data enrichment tools
